Nutanix_NCP_DB_3_1 - itnett/FTD02H-N GitHub Wiki
To ace the Nutanix Certified Professional - Database Automation (NCP-DB) 6.5 exam, here are the key insights, best practices, and specific tips based on Nutanix's recommendations and the provided documentation.
1. NDB Core Concepts
- What to Focus On:
- Time Machine SLAs: Understand how Time Machine handles snapshots and retention policies. Key to managing backup and recovery.
- Data Access Management (DAM): Knowing how to configure and apply DAM policies is critical for database security and access control.
- Provisioning Profiles: Be familiar with setting up and managing provisioning profiles, as these dictate how resources are allocated during database deployment.
- Common Pitfalls:
- Confusing Time Machine with traditional backup solutions—Time Machine is specifically designed for efficient snapshot and clone management.
- Overlooking the integration of DAM with other security measures can lead to data breaches.
2. Deploying and Configuring NDB
- What to Focus On:
- Static IP Assignment: Knowing how to assign a static IP to the NDB instance is crucial for stable deployment.
- High Availability (HA) Configuration: Ensure you understand the prerequisites (e.g., minimum node count) for enabling HA in NDB.
- Common Pitfalls:
- Neglecting to check network configurations before deployment can lead to connectivity issues.
- Failing to meet the node requirements for HA will prevent you from enabling this feature.
3. Monitoring and Alerts
- What to Focus On:
- Alerts Configuration: Understand how to configure and manage alerts to monitor database health and performance.
- Storage Monitoring: Be aware of how to monitor storage usage and efficiency, particularly when dealing with snapshots and clones.
- Common Pitfalls:
- Misconfiguring alerts can result in missed critical warnings, leading to potential downtime or data loss.
4. Database Provisioning
- What to Focus On:
- Provisioning Profiles: Ensure you can correctly configure and apply profiles for different database engines and use cases.
- One-Click Provisioning: Familiarize yourself with the one-click provisioning process, which is central to NDB's automation capabilities.
- Common Pitfalls:
- Incorrectly aligned profiles with database workloads can lead to suboptimal performance or provisioning failures.
5. Data Protection and Time Machine
- What to Focus On:
- SLA Creation and Management: Learn how to create, modify, and apply SLAs effectively to manage snapshots and backups.
- Clone Management: Understand how to use Time Machine for database cloning, including scheduling and refresh management.
- Common Pitfalls:
- Misunderstanding how SLAs affect storage consumption and retention could lead to unintended data loss or overuse of storage.
6. Patching and Upgrading Databases
- What to Focus On:
- Patching Process: Know the steps involved in patching databases managed by NDB, particularly how to minimize downtime.
- Software Profile Versions: Be able to create and manage software profile versions to control database upgrades and patching.
- Common Pitfalls:
- Skipping pre-patch snapshots or failing to verify compatibility can lead to service disruptions during upgrades.
7. Role-Based Access Control (RBAC)
- What to Focus On:
- User Roles and Permissions: Understand how to configure and assign roles within NDB, including custom roles.
- Integration with Active Directory (AD): Know how to configure AD integration for centralized authentication and role management.
- Common Pitfalls:
- Misconfiguring RBAC or AD integration can result in unauthorized access or inability to manage NDB effectively.
8. Troubleshooting and Optimization
- What to Focus On:
- Diagnostics and Logs: Learn how to generate and analyze diagnostic bundles to troubleshoot issues.
- Snapshot and Clone Failures: Be able to diagnose and resolve issues related to failed snapshots or clone refresh operations.
- Common Pitfalls:
- Not utilizing available logs and diagnostic tools effectively can lead to prolonged downtime or unresolved issues.
9. Best Practices for Exam Success
- Understand the Patterns: Nutanix exams often repeat similar concepts across different questions. Recognize the patterns in how questions are structured.
- Consistency in Answers: Be consistent in your responses across questions that are related, especially when dealing with similar configurations or concepts.
- Eliminate Incorrect Options: Use the process of elimination to narrow down choices, especially when you're unsure about the correct answer.
10. Hands-On Experience
- Practice in a Lab Environment: Nutanix strongly recommends hands-on practice, whether through Nutanix Community Edition or a test lab. This practical experience is invaluable for reinforcing the concepts and operations covered in the exam.
By mastering these core areas and understanding the practical applications and potential pitfalls, you'll be well-prepared for the NCP-DB 6.5 exam. Ensure you review the relevant documentation and, where possible, gain hands-on experience to reinforce your knowledge.
To effectively tackle questions related to deploying, administering, optimizing, and troubleshooting database workloads using Nutanix Database Service (NDB) and Era in the NCP-DB 6.5 exam, here are the key know-how points and strategies for answering questions.
1. NDB and Era Deployment
-
Key Know-How:
- NDB Installation: Understand the process of installing NDB, including the steps for setting up network configurations, assigning static IPs, and configuring SSL certificates.
- High Availability (HA): Know the prerequisites for enabling HA in NDB, such as the minimum number of nodes and the specific configurations required.
- NDB Instance Configuration: Be familiar with configuring NDB post-installation, including setting up NTP, DNS, and any necessary firewall configurations.
-
Answering Strategy:
- Look for Keywords: When a question mentions deployment, focus on keywords like "static IP," "network configuration," or "HA." This indicates that the question is testing your understanding of the setup process.
- Common Pitfall: A common mistake is assuming that all network settings are automatically configured. Always consider whether manual configuration is needed, especially for static IPs and SSL.
2. Administering NDB
-
Key Know-How:
- Time Machine: Master how Time Machine is used for managing snapshots, clones, and restoring databases to specific points in time. Know the implications of different SLA configurations on data protection.
- Database Provisioning: Understand how to create and manage provisioning profiles, and the impact these profiles have on performance and resource allocation.
- Role-Based Access Control (RBAC): Be clear on how to assign roles, manage users and groups, and integrate with Active Directory (AD) for authentication.
-
Answering Strategy:
- Focus on Profiles and Policies: Questions about provisioning or administration often hinge on how well you understand and apply profiles and policies. Ensure you consider all aspects of profile settings when selecting an answer.
- RBAC Scenarios: For questions related to RBAC, look for the correct application of roles and permissions. The wrong role assignment is a common trap in these questions.
3. Optimizing NDB
-
Key Know-How:
- Performance Tuning: Understand how to optimize database performance through proper resource allocation, including CPU, memory, and storage.
- Storage Efficiency: Be familiar with strategies to monitor and enhance storage efficiency, such as managing snapshots and scaling storage.
- Cloning and Data Management: Know the best practices for cloning databases and managing data efficiently, including the scheduling and refreshing of clones.
-
Answering Strategy:
- Prioritize Resource Allocation: In optimization questions, focus on how resources are allocated and whether they match the workload demands. Incorrect resource distribution is often tested.
- Storage Alerts: Questions might test your ability to manage storage effectively. Always consider whether the scenario described would trigger storage alerts or require resizing.
4. Troubleshooting NDB
-
Key Know-How:
- Diagnostic Tools: Learn how to use Nutanix’s diagnostic tools to troubleshoot issues, such as generating diagnostic bundles and reviewing operation logs.
- Common Issues: Be prepared to diagnose common issues like failed database provisioning, connectivity problems, or performance degradation.
- Alert Management: Know how to configure and respond to alerts, and what steps to take when an alert is triggered.
-
Answering Strategy:
- Use a Process of Elimination: For troubleshooting questions, often several options will seem plausible. Use your knowledge of diagnostic tools to eliminate answers that don’t involve a logical step-by-step troubleshooting process.
- Look for Causes: When presented with a scenario, try to identify the root cause of the issue before selecting a solution. The correct answer typically addresses the most fundamental problem.
5. Handling Scenario-Based Questions
- Understand the Context: Nutanix exams often include scenario-based questions where you must apply your knowledge to a specific situation. Carefully read the scenario to understand what is being asked.
- Match Solutions to Requirements: Ensure that the solution you choose directly addresses the requirements presented in the scenario. For example, if the scenario involves ensuring data security, consider RBAC and DAM policies.
6. General Exam Tips
- Read Carefully: Nutanix exams are known for their detailed questions. Make sure you read each question carefully, noting any specific requirements or constraints.
- Time Management: With 75 questions and 120 minutes, aim to spend no more than 1.5 minutes per question. Mark challenging questions and return to them if time permits.
- Review Your Answers: If time allows, review your answers, especially for questions where you were unsure. Ensure your selections align with Nutanix best practices.
By understanding these key concepts and using the strategies provided, you’ll be well-prepared to approach the NCP-DB 6.5 exam questions with confidence. Remember to leverage both theoretical knowledge and practical experience to make informed decisions during the exam.
Here's a table summarizing the key knowledge areas relevant to Section 3.1 ("Introduction") of the NCP-DB 6.5 Exam, focusing on the deployment, administration, optimization, and troubleshooting of database workloads using Nutanix Database Service (NDB) and Era.
Knowledge Area | Key Details | Best Practices / Tips | Common Pitfalls |
---|---|---|---|
NDB Deployment | - Install and configure NDB, including network settings and static IP assignment.- Configure SSL certificates during deployment.- Enable High Availability (HA) if required. | - Ensure static IPs are properly configured to avoid connectivity issues.- Always verify network prerequisites before deployment, including VLANs and IP assignments.- Ensure you meet the minimum node requirements for enabling HA. | - Neglecting manual IP configuration can lead to network issues.- Failing to meet the minimum node requirements will prevent HA from being enabled. |
Administering NDB | - Utilize Time Machine for managing snapshots and clones.- Create and manage SLAs for database backups.- Configure provisioning profiles to optimize database deployment. | - Regularly review and adjust SLAs to ensure they meet business needs.- Use provisioning profiles to allocate resources efficiently based on workload requirements. | - Misconfiguring SLAs can lead to insufficient backup retention.- Incorrect profile settings can cause resource bottlenecks. |
Optimizing NDB | - Monitor and optimize database performance.- Scale storage and compute resources as needed.- Manage storage efficiency, particularly when using snapshots and clones. | - Use storage and performance monitoring tools to identify and address bottlenecks.- Regularly review resource allocation to ensure optimal performance. | - Ignoring storage alerts can lead to unexpected downtime.- Overlooking performance metrics can result in slow database performance. |
Troubleshooting | - Diagnose issues using Nutanix diagnostic tools (e.g., logs, diagnostic bundles).- Troubleshoot common problems like provisioning failures and connectivity issues.- Respond to and manage alerts effectively. | - Follow a structured troubleshooting process, starting with logs and alerts.- Use diagnostic bundles to gather comprehensive data for problem resolution. | - Skipping basic troubleshooting steps, such as checking network connectivity, can prolong issues.- Misinterpreting alerts can lead to incorrect problem identification. |
Role-Based Access Control (RBAC) | - Assign appropriate roles and permissions within NDB.- Integrate with Active Directory (AD) for centralized user management.- Ensure proper role-based access to secure sensitive data. | - Regularly audit roles and permissions to maintain security.- Use AD integration to streamline user and role management across the environment. | - Incorrect role assignments can lead to security vulnerabilities.- Misconfiguring AD integration can cause access issues. |
This table consolidates the essential knowledge and practices needed to succeed in the NCP-DB 6.5 exam, focusing on the initial understanding as outlined in Section 3.1. Ensure you're familiar with each area, its best practices, and common pitfalls to avoid.